Original Description
André Devambez's Les Lutins (The Goblins) is a whimsical yet intriguing work that captures the artist's signature blend of fantasy and realism. Painted in the early 20th century, this piece reflects Devambez's fascination with the fantastical, depicting mischievous goblins in a lively nocturnal scene. The composition is dynamic, with playful figures rendered in rich, dark tones punctuated by flickering light—a nod to his mastery of chiaroscuro. As a leading figure in French academic painting, Devambez was celebrated for his narrative depth and technical precision, though Les Lutins stands out for its lighter, almost folkloric charm. Historically, it bridges the gap between traditional Salon painting and the emerging modernist interest in the imaginative, making it a fascinating artifact of its time.
